Benevolence and betrayal: Five Italian Jewish families under fascism

Descripción

Depicts the lives of five Italian Jewish families whose experiences embody the paradoxical climate of benevolence and betrayal, and resurrects a forgotten and deeply tragic era in the history of two peoples. Among the profiles are stories of how the Jews of Rome met an almost impossible German challenge and raised 50 kilos of gold as a ransom and how Jews were sheltered by Catholic priests and nuns
